    Lamia (Greek: Λαμία, Lamía, pronounced) is a city in central Greece. The city dates back to antiquity, and is today the capital of the regional unit of Phthiotis and of the Central Greece region (comprising five regional units).

    Phthiotis (Greek: Φθιώτιδα, Fthiótida [ˈfθjɔtiða]; ancient Greek and Katharevousa: Φθιῶτις) is one of the regional units of Greece. It is part of the administrative region of Central Greece. The capital is the city of Lamia.

    The region was established in the 1987 administrative reform. With the 2010 Kallikratis plan, its powers and authority were redefined and extended.Along with Thessaly, it is supervised by the Decentralized Administration of Thessaly and Central Greece based at Larissa.
